SALEM – Mrs. Mary Ellen (McGrane) Zocco 72, of Salem, beloved wife of Salvatore “Sam” Zocco, died, Tuesday, July 21, 2020 at Kaplan Family Hospice House surrounded by her loving family.
Born in Salem, she was the daughter of the late John P. and Helen (Holak) McGrane. She was raised and educated in Salem and was a graduate of Salem High School, class of 1966.
Mrs. Zocco began her professional career at the former Parker Brothers Games in Salem as an Assembler. Upon starting her family her focus became her children and providing a warm and loving home for them to grow up in. As they grew, she re-entered the work force with the City of Salem School Department as an assistant Chef in the Cafeteria Department. She worked for the Salem School Department for many years until the time of her retirement. Mary supported her husband throughout his professional career and assisted in his seasonal business Quality Marine Services of Salem, managing the accounting and billing. She was a great asset to all of her professional teams and companies.
A life long resident of the City of Salem, Mary enjoyed spending her time gardening and knitting. She possessed a sweet demeanor and was known to always put others needs ahead of her own. She was always there in times of need.
Mary recently became a grandmother and her beloved granddaughter became a great joy in her life. She would light up every time she was with her beloved Sarah. Family was always first as she was a devoted wife, mother, grandmother, sister and aunt who will be deeply missed.
Mary is survived by her loving husband of 50 years, Sam Zocco of Salem, her sons, David Zocco of Salem and Brian Zocco and his fiancé, Victoria Pope of Raymond, N.H., her granddaughter Sarah Zocco, her sister, Patricia Shofner and her husband, William, her brother-in-law, Ulum (Bill) Zocco and his wife Joan and several nieces and nephews and her beloved canine companion and friend, Holly.
